Pots For Gas Stove
If you're in the market for pots that are perfect for your gas stove, you've come to the right place. Gas stoves offer precise and instant heat control, making them a favorite among professional chefs and home cooks alike. Whether you're simmering sauces, boiling pasta, or searing meats, having the right pots can make all the difference in your cooking experience. From durable stainless steel to versatile non-stick options, these pots for gas stoves are designed to meet your every culinary need.

When selecting the best pots for gas cooktop use, consider features like comfortable handles, tight-fitting lids, and oven-safe construction for added versatility. These details may seem small, but they add up to a smoother, more enjoyable cooking process.
